Abstract

The utility model relates to a communication equipment technical field especially relates to an antenna boom and boats and ships. The antenna bracket comprises a support part, a sleeve and a panel, wherein the sleeve is telescopically arranged on the support part. The panel is arranged on the sleeve, a mounting hole is formed in the panel, and an antenna can be mounted in the sleeve or the mounting hole. The ship comprises a ship body, the antenna and the antenna support, wherein the support piece is fixedly arranged on a compass deck surface of the ship body. By adopting the antenna bracket, the sleeve is telescopically arranged on the support part, so that the sleeve can be extended or shortened relative to the support part, and the height of the antenna can be quickly and flexibly adjusted. Meanwhile, the antenna can be arranged on the mounting hole of the sleeve or the panel to meet the mounting requirements of antennas of different types, the antennas of different types can be arranged without replacing the antenna support, and the universality of the antenna support is improved.

Background
During normal navigation of the ship, the antenna needs to be erected on a compass deck surface of a ship body. Due to the space limitation of the compass deck surface and the performance requirement of the antenna, the height of the antenna needs to be increased or decreased in the antenna debugging process, so as to avoid the interference or interference of the antenna and other equipment.
Currently, a fixed form of antenna bracket is generally welded to the compass deck, and the antenna is mounted on the top end of the antenna bracket. Because the antenna boom's high fixed, need change the antenna boom of suitable height when adjusting the antenna height, lead to antenna boom's change work load big, it is long and with higher costs consuming time. Meanwhile, the same antenna bracket can only be installed together with the matched antenna, so that the universality of the antenna bracket is further reduced.

The embodiment discloses a ship, and this ship includes hull and antenna, and in the normal navigation of ship, need locate the antenna setting on the compass deck face of hull.
At present, an antenna bracket with a fixed height is generally welded on the compass deck, and an antenna is mounted on the top end of the antenna bracket. When the height of the antenna is adjusted, the antenna support with the proper height needs to be replaced, so that the replacement workload of the antenna support is large, the consumed time is long, and the cost is high. Meanwhile, the same antenna bracket can only be installed together with the matched antenna, so that the universality of the antenna bracket is further reduced.
As shown in fig. 1, the present embodiment discloses an antenna support, which includes a support member 1, a sleeve 2 and a panel 3, wherein the sleeve 2 is telescopically disposed on the support member 1. The panel 3 is arranged on the sleeve 2, a mounting hole 31 is formed in the panel 3, and an antenna can be mounted in the sleeve 2 or the mounting hole 31.
Because the sleeve 2 is telescopically arranged on the support 1, the sleeve 2 can be extended or shortened relative to the support 1, so that the height of the antenna can be quickly and flexibly adjusted. Meanwhile, the antenna can be installed on the installation hole 31 of the sleeve 2 or the panel 3 to meet the installation requirements of antennas of different types, the antennas of different types can be installed without replacing the antenna support, and the universality of the antenna support is improved. In addition, the sleeve 2 can rotate at any angle around the axial direction of the support 1, so that the orientation of the antenna can be flexibly adjusted.
It should be noted that the antenna may be fixedly mounted on the sleeve 2 through a clip, and the clip may be fixed to the outer circumferential surface of the sleeve 2 in a sleeved manner along the axial direction of the sleeve 2, so as to further increase the height adjustment range of the antenna. Of course, the antenna may also be mounted on the casing 2 through other fixing structures, which are not limited in particular.
The 3 shutoff of panel of this embodiment set up in sleeve pipe 2's top and with sleeve pipe 2 integrated into one piece, need not to carry out panel 3's installation, have simplified antenna boom's structure, have guaranteed panel 3 and sleeve pipe 2's leakproofness, can avoid outside moisture or rainwater etc. to get into in sleeve pipe 2 and support piece 1, avoid taking place to rust or corrode etc. be favorable to prolonging antenna boom's life.
Preferably, a plurality of mounting holes 31 are formed in the panel 3, so that the antenna can be mounted in cooperation with the plurality of mounting holes 31, and the stability of the antenna is improved. Further, the opening sizes of the mounting holes 31 are different from each other so as to match with different types of antennas, and the application range of the antenna support is further widened.
In other embodiments, the panel 3 and the sleeve 2 may also be of a split design, and the panel 3 has a plurality of panels, each panel 3 has a mounting hole 31 with different sizes, and one of the panels 3 may be selectively disposed at the top end of the sleeve 2. When the type of antenna changes, can realize the installation of the antenna of different grade type through changing panel 3, need not to change whole antenna boom, reduce antenna boom's replacement cost, further improve antenna boom's commonality.
The support piece 1 of this embodiment is fixed to be set up in the compass deck face of hull to guarantee the stability of antenna, avoid the antenna to take place acutely to rock along with support piece 1, improved the security of antenna.
Specifically, the supporting member 1 includes a base 11 and a stand pipe 12, the stand pipe 12 extends in a vertical direction and is fixedly disposed on the base 11 at one end, and the sleeve 2 is sleeved on the stand pipe 12. The riser 12 is a hollow structure to reduce the weight of the support 1 and facilitate the installation and use of the support 1.
Preferably, the base 11 is welded to the compass deck face to improve the stability of the support 1. In other embodiments, the base 11 may be detachably mounted on the compass deck through a connector such as a screw, so as to facilitate the detachment and position adjustment of the base 11.
The supporting member 1 and the casing 2 of this embodiment are both gas water pipes, so that the riser 12 and the casing 2 have good corrosion resistance and structural strength, and the service life of the antenna bracket is prolonged. Of course, the vertical tube 12 and the casing 2 may be made of other materials, and only the use requirement of the antenna support needs to be satisfied.
As shown in fig. 1, the casing 2 is coaxially sleeved on the riser 12 and can slide along the axial direction of the riser 12, so as to flexibly adjust the total length of the casing 2 and the riser 12 along the axial direction thereof, and thus adjust the installation height of the antenna. The antenna mount also includes a fastener 4, and when the sleeve 2 is adjusted into position, the fastener 4 locks the sleeve 2 to the riser 12, thereby locking the relative position of the sleeve 2 to the riser 12.
The fastening member 4 of this embodiment is a bolt, when the wall thickness of the sleeve 2 is thin, the sleeve 2 is provided with a positioning hole 21 penetrating through the wall thickness, the outer circumferential surface of the sleeve 2 is fixedly provided with a nut 5 coaxial with the positioning hole 21, and the bolt sequentially penetrates through the nut 5 and the positioning hole 21 and then abuts against the outer circumferential surface of the vertical pipe 12.
Specifically, the nut 5 is welded to the outer circumferential surface of the sleeve 2 to improve the coupling strength of the nut 5 and the sleeve 2. The bolt is screwed to the nut 5, and by screwing the bolt, the bottom of the bolt is pressed against the outer circumferential surface of the riser 12, thereby locking the relative position of the riser 12 and the casing 2.
In the present embodiment, two positioning holes 21 are formed, and the two positioning holes 21 are coaxially disposed. Namely, the two nuts 5 are respectively welded on the peripheral surface of the sleeve 2 and are coaxially arranged in one-to-one correspondence with the positioning holes 21, and the two bolts are respectively screwed into the corresponding nuts 5 and the positioning holes 21 and then are pressed against the peripheral surface of the vertical pipe 12, so that the strength of the locking force between the sleeve 2 and the vertical pipe 12 is improved, and the stability and the reliability of the height adjustment of the antenna support are improved.
Preferably, the bolt is a butterfly bolt to facilitate an operator to screw the fastener 4, which improves the convenience of height adjustment of the antenna mount.
In other embodiments, when the wall thickness of the sleeve 2 is thick, the fastening member 4 is a bolt, a threaded hole penetrating through the wall thickness is formed in the sleeve 2, the bolt penetrates through the threaded hole and then abuts against the outer peripheral surface of the vertical pipe 12, a nut 5 does not need to be welded, the structure of the antenna support is further simplified, and the cost is reduced. The skilled person can select whether to weld the nut 5 according to the actual working condition, and the method is not limited in detail.
Preferably, the inner diameter of the casing 2 of the present embodiment is substantially equal to the outer diameter of the riser 12, so as to reduce the clearance between the casing 2 and the riser 12 and avoid the shaking of the casing 2 caused by the excessive clearance between the casing 2 and the riser 12.
